If you're in the process of exploring whether a face lift is the right solution for you, there are two important sets of considerations. Let's take a look at each of them.


Recent survey results have indicated that most of us are relying less and less on our friends to get information and recommendations about plastic surgery, and more on social networking sites. In fact, 42% of patients get their information on cosmetic surgeries from social media.

Of course, it's incredibly important to seek out good information on your own, but it's also important to ask the right questions when considering a cosmetic procedure like a facelift. So, when determining if a face lift is a good fit for you, there are two question you should ask yourself.

Question #1

Will it help me in the specific areas where I want help? The answer is yes if you have:

  • Nasolabial folds (aka, deep laugh lines)
  • Sagging skin and jowls
  • Fat deposits around the neck
  • Other facial signs of aging

Question #2

What specifically are your goals? A facelift can absolutely be the right procedure for you if your goals are:

  • Improved facial contours
  • Tightening of the jawline
  • Smoother skin surface
  • Rejuvenated overall facial appearance

The recovery time after a facelift is usually between 2-3 weeks, which is a legitimate consideration, but you should always consult your San Antonio plastic surgeon. You have to rest, and keep your face elevated, and wear loose bandages to help you heal. It's also important that you be an overall healthy non-smoker.
